Iris Apfel, a New York Modern society matron and inside designer who late in life knocked the socks off The style globe by using a brash bohemian design that combined hippie vintage Iris Apfel and haute couture, identified treasures in flea marketplaces and reveled in contradictions, died on Friday at her household in Palm Seaside, Fla. She was 102.

About the class of her a hundred decades, she's held many roles and job titles. Her love for textiles began when she was a youthful Female twiddling with leftover cloth scraps even though at her grandparents’ home, per CNBC. She credits that point for encouraging her hone her inventive eye.
